Understanding basic math skills is crucial for 7-year-olds, and place value forms the foundation of this learning. Place value helps children comprehend the value of each digit in a number based on its position. For instance, in the number 25, understanding that the '2' represents 20 and the '5' represents 5 is key. This fundamental concept aids in performing a variety of math operations such as addition, subtraction, and even multiplication.
Parents and teachers should actively emphasize place value because it develops numerical fluency. When 7-year-olds grasp place value, they are better equipped to move beyond rote memorization to a genuine understanding of math. This facilitates problem-solving and logical thinking, essential skills inside and outside the classroom.
Additionally, difficulties in understanding place value often lead to struggles in higher-level math concepts. Early support can prevent potential future frustrations and disengagement with math. Activities like using base-ten blocks, visual aids, and interactive games make learning place value fun and engaging for young minds.
Lastly, nurturing this foundational skill can boost confidence. When children successfully understand and use place value, they feel more competent in their ability to tackle math challenges, establishing a positive and resilient attitude toward learning.
